Drama as Blord labels VeryDarkMan, mother thieves amid ₦180M NGO scandal


The feud between tech entrepreneur Blord and social media personality VeryDarkMan (VDM) has reignited after Blord accused VDM of theft following claims that ₦180 million was hacked from VDM’s NGO website.
VDM recently announced that hackers drained the funds from his Zenith Bank account (1313679008), leaving only ₦20 million. Dismissing the story, Blord took to social media, tweeting, “Fear the loyalty of a poor man! For a thief will always remain a thief. @Coolverydarkma na better thief; he learnt from his mother.”

This explosive statement has reignited the long-standing beef between the two, which dates back to June when VDM accused Blord’s payment app, BillPoint, of withholding users’ funds. At the time, Blord had responded with insults, labeling VDM a nuisance and linking his criticisms to being “the son of a poor man.”
Tensions escalated in July when VDM had Blord arrested at the Abuja FCID over unresolved complaints about BillPoint. Blord spent three days in detention before his release, and the two had largely avoided each other until now.
Blord’s latest remarks have sparked heated debates online, with Twitter users dubbing the saga “A Tale of Two Thieves.” While some support Blord and question the legitimacy of VDM’s hacking claims, others have criticized Blord for his personal attack on VDM’s mother.
As the feud intensifies, fans and critics alike are bracing for more drama between the social media personality and the tech entrepreneur.
